Extraction and characterisation of arabinoxylan from brewers spent grain and investigation of microbiome modulation potential
Kieran M. Lynch, Conall Strain, Crystal N. Johnson, Dhrati Patangia, Catherine Stanton, Fatma Koç +4 more
European Journal of Nutrition
Abstract
PURPOSE: Brewers' spent grain (BSG) represents the largest by-product of the brewing industry. Its utilisation as an animal feed has become less practical today; however, its high fibre and protein content make it a promising untapped resource for human nutrition. BSG contains mainly insoluble fibre. This fibre, along with protein, is trapped with the complex lignocellulosic cell structure and must be solubilised to release components which may be beneficial to health through modulation of the gut microbiota. METHODS: In this study, the application of a simultaneous saccharification and fermentation process for the extraction and solubilisation of arabinoxylan from BSG is demonstrated.
